Stupeflix - Video creation made easy

Stupeflix is another one of those online apps/spaces that enable you to create slideshows using images from online or your camera to which you can add a soundtrack. The big difference with this one is that you can actually download the “movie” to your own computer either as an mp4 or flash file. You can also select to group images so that they have the same transition. This also enables you to add soundtracks specific to each group. The only downside is that there is no direct embed code, instead you have to upload the movie to a thrid party site such as TeacherTube and then use this code to embed it as below.

How to Present While People are Twittering | Pistachio

People used to whisper to each other or pass hand-scribbled notes during presentations. Now these notes are going digital on Twitter or via conference-provided chat rooms. This post on the pistachio consulting blog looks at the ramifications of presenting whilst members of the audience are using Twitter to back channel the presentation.

SlideBoom - upload and share rich powerpoint presentations online

SlideBoom allows you to upload and embed PowerPoint presentations via the web. It supports and keeps your PowerPoint animations and transitions choreography. With the free iSpring PowerPoint Add-in you can access additional presentation facilities including video clips in your presentation.
If you have presentations with audio narration recorded in PowerPoint, it will play on SlideBoom keeping its audio and slides sync.

Pecha Kucha Night

What is Pecha Kucha Night? Each presenter is allowed 20 images, each shown for 20 seconds each - giving 6 minutes 40 seconds of fame before the next presenter is up. This keeps presentations concise, the interest level up, and gives more people the chance to show.

Spresent.com - Presentations for New Web

Spresent is free Web-based presentations application built with Flash. Create and edit high-quality Flash presentations online. You can send presentations via e-mail or publish on your web site or blog.
